Antara Datta started learning Kathak at the
tender age of five from Srimati Laxmi
Bannerjee in Kolkata, India. She holds a
double diploma in Kathak from the Bangiya
Sangeet Parishad in Kolkata and the Prayag
Sangeet Samiti in Allahabad, India. She received
advanced training in the Lucknow gharana of
Kathak from "Sringar Mani" Srimati Anuradha
Nag (a senior disciple of Pandit Birju Maharaj and
the artistic director of the Tarangini School of
dance, San Jose, California). To hone her skills
further Antara Datta also receives training from Kathak maestro Pandit Birju
Maharaj and Vidushi Saswati Sen, during her annual trips to India at Kalashram,
New Delhi. In addition, she regularly visits Mahagami (a dance Gurukul in
Aurangabad, India) to receive intensive training from Guru Parwati Dutta.
Antara is the artistic director of Anga Kala
Kathak Academy, which has branches in
the Pacific Northwest, North East and
Central Ohio and also in Pittsburgh, PA.
She held an adjunct faculty position of
Kathak at the Cornish College of Arts in
Seattle, Washington in Fall 2010 and then
at Kent State University in Kent, Ohio in
Winter, 2014 and also taught master
classes at University of Akron, OH in
February 2017

Antara believes that learning Indian classical dance is a lifelong experience. She relentlessly strives for perfection. She has attended numerous workshop by the legendary Guru Pandit Birju Maharaj. To gain better control on laya she took laykari lessons from the tabla virtuoso Pandit Samir Chaterjee and currently undergoing training under Pandit Divyang Vakil. Antara Data has performed extensively in different parts of the USA, as well as India. The list includes solo and group performances in Cleveland (Ohio), Columbus (Ohio), Canton (Ohio),Pitsburgh (Pennsylvania), Seattle (Washington), Tacoma (Washington), Olympia (Washington), Chicago (Illinois), Grays Lake (Illinois) and Houston (Texas). She and her students have been regular performers at the Northwest Folk Life Festival in Seattle as well as the Asian Festival and the India Fest in Cleveland. In July 2012, she performed solo Kathak with live music at the Triguna Sen Auditorium in Kolkata, India. In 2016 she performed at the Madison Square Garden, New York,
USA with Pandit Birju Maharaji’s Company. In 2017, she performed at the International Dance F e s t i v a l ( B h a r a t h N r i y t a s a v ) a t Vishakhapatnam, India. In 2019 she performed at Kalpashree fest iva l (Hyderabad, India), Bharat Sanskriti Utsab (Kolkata, India) and Naadam and Nrityalaya(New Delhi, India) Her innovative cho- reography has brought together seemingly unrelated dance-forms (such as Kathak and Tap Dance or Kathak and Flamenco), Kathak and Ballet in beau ful ‘jugalbandi’s, captivating audiences across cultures....
She is a recipient of ALPHA women award in March, 2017 by Elite Women Around the globe for her contribution in the field of dance.
